手写maven配置文件(maven配置webapp)

本篇文章给大家谈谈手写maven配置文件,以及maven配置webapp对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

如何在maven环境中设置JVM参数

1、在系统环境变量里面添加MAVEN_OPTS值为-Xms256m -Xmx512m, 大小根据你自己的机器实际情况设置。

2、深入解析JVM参数调优:-Xms、-Xmx、-Xmn、-Xss的秘密 堆内存管理 JVM的内存结构中,堆(H)是核心区域,分为新生代(Young)和年老代(Old,JDK7前)/元空间(Metaspace,JDK8后)。32/64位系统的堆大小受内存物理限制,最大值通常由-Xmx决定。

3、如果你的服务器有 64GB 内存,你可以使用以下 JVM 参数来优化 Java 程序的性能:-Xmx:设置 Java 堆的最大内存使用量。推荐将该参数设置为总内存的 50% 到 80%。例如,可以设置为 -Xmx48g,表示 Java 堆最大可使用 48GB 内存。-Xms:设置 Java 堆的初始内存使用量。

4、)JVM内存分配有如下一些参数:一般 -Xms 和 -Xmx 设置一样的大小,-XX:MetaspaceSize 和 -XX:MaxMetaspaceSize 设置一样的大小。-Xms 等价于 -XX:InitialHeapSize,-Xmx等价于-XX:MaxHeapSize;-Xmn等价于-XX:MaxNewSize。

5、-Xmx16g:设置jvm最大分配堆内存大小 -XX:MetaspaceSize=256m:设置jvm元空间初始值大小 -XX:MaxMetaspaceSize=256m:设置jvm元空间最大值 -XX:SurvivorRatio=3:设置eden空间与单个survivor空间大小的比值。

maven全局配置文件路径为

1、settings.xml文件一般存在于两个位置:全局配置: ${M2_HOME}/conf/settings.xml 用户配置: user.home/.m2/settings.xmlnote:用户配置优先于全局配置。user.home/.m2/settings.xmlnote:用户配置优先于全局配置。{user.home} 和和所有其他系统属性只能在0+版本上使用。

2、安装的地方:$M2_HOME/conf/settings.xml 用户的目录:${user.home}/.m2/settings.xml 前者又被叫做全局配置,后者被称为用户配置。如果两者都存在,它们的内容将被合并,并且用户范围的settings.xml优先。

3、Maven各个目录介绍:bin -- 保存maven可以执行的命令,其中mvn 和 mvn.bat 就是执行mavne工具的命令。boot -- 里面的plexus-classworlds-jar是一个类加载器,无须理会。config -- maven配置文件,其中settings.xml用于配置maven的全局行为。

4、关于repository的路径,如果你用的win7以上系统,会在C盘你自己的用户下面有一个.m2文件夹,里面有一个settings.xml,这个就是你maven的全局配置文件。在文件中有一个节点:localRepository/,是用来指定repository的路径,配置下即可。

5、Maven有一个全局配置文件为 Maven根目录/conf/settings.xml 文件(比如我的就是 C:\tools\apache-maven-5\conf\settings.xml),Maven默认是使用此配置文件,所有用户共享此配置。

手写maven配置文件的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于maven配置webapp、手写maven配置文件的信息别忘了在本站进行查找喔。

本站内容来自用户投稿,如果侵犯了您的权利,请与我们联系删除。联系邮箱:835971066@qq.com

本文链接:http://www.jijigongmeng.com/post/3942.html

发表评论

评论列表

还没有评论,快来说点什么吧~